The setup is pretty basic:
4x54W Tek T5 retro with parabolic reflectors, and 40 3W LED's in between with lenses, all 6" off the water in a canopy with the inside painted white.

29G Sump, with a center fuge section using Cheato.
CA Reactor and Kalk on topoff.
Bubble Magnus 7 Skimmer

I use tank glass algae as a feeding indicator, if I have to clean every day it's too much food, if I don't have to clean for 3 days it's too little food.

Alk stays at 7-8
CA I keep around 400-420
Mag last I checked was in the 1200 ish range, but I haven't checked in a long while. I check ALK often and tune the CA reactor using that level because it moves the fastest if the dose is too high or low.
